Urgent Need for Food Drives!

  • Organize a Food Drive
    ...at your church, office, school or neighborhood to collect non-perishable food for the homeless. Food Drive Kits are available to assist you in planning, coordination and publicity. They can be downloaded from our website or we can mail them to you. We need to distribute more than seven tons of food every month!
  • Can Castle Food Drives
    Calling all elementary classrooms, church youth and children's groups, Boy and Girl Scouts, Indian Guides, community centers, youth sports clubs, etc. Here's a community service project with some teeth in it, allowing kids a fun, team-building way to impact people's lives right where it counts — by feeding them.
